1.Predictive value of preoperative plasma fibrinogen combined with lymphocyte-to-monocyte ratio in the prognosis of patients with esophageal squamous cell carcinoma
Xianneng HE ; Yishun XIANG ; Yunfeng LI ; Chengbin LIN ; Weiyu SHEN
Chinese Journal of Clinical Thoracic and Cardiovascular Surgery 2026;33(04):570-577
Objective To investigate the prognostic value of preoperative plasma fibrinogen (FIB) combined with lymphocyte-to-monocyte ratio (LMR) in predicting the prognosis of patients with esophageal squamous cell carcinoma (ESCC). Methods A retrospective analysis was conducted on ESCC patients who underwent esophagectomy in the Affiliated Lihuili Hospital of Ningbo University from 2015 to 2018. Based on the cut-off values of preoperative FIB and LMR, the F-LMR scoring system was constructed, and patients were divided into three groups according to the F-LMR score. Kaplan-Meier analysis was used to assess 5-year overall survival (OS) and 5-year progression free survival (PFS), and univariate and multivariate Cox regression analyses were performed to identify prognostic factors. Results Finally 260 patients were collected, including 237 males and 23 females, with a median age of 64 years (IQR: 59-70). The 5-year OS rates for patients with F-LMR score of 0, 1, and 2 were 24.44%, 51.69%, and 67.31%, respectively, and the 5-year PFS rates were 15.56%, 42.37%, and 57.62%, respectively. Lower preoperative F-LMR scores were associated with worse prognosis. Multivariate analysis showed that deeper tumor invasion, presence of lymph node metastasis, larger tumor maximum diameter, and lower preoperative F-LMR score were independent risk factors for OS. Conclusion The F-LMR scoring system based on the preoperative FIB and LMR may serve as an effective tool for predicting the prognosis of patients with ESCC.
2.Comparison of the Ideological Structures Between Doctrine of Five Evolutive Phases and Six Climate Factors and The Book of Changes (《周易》) from the Perspectives of "Time,Position,and Virtue"
Journal of Traditional Chinese Medicine 2026;67(5):471-476
This paper compares the philosophical structures of doctrine of five evolutive phases and six climate factors and The Book of Changes (《周易》) from three dimensions of "time, position, and virtue", aiming to reveal the penetration of The Book of Changes thought in the formation of the doctrine of five evolutive phases and six climate factors and its own theoretical transformation. Both the "doctrine" and the "book" centered on "time", recognizing temporal order through observation of celestial phenomena and calendar formulation. The Book of Changes emphasizes "seizing the timely moment" to master the principles of change in all things, while doctrine of five evolutive phases and six climate factors focuses on "understanding time" to clarify how qi relates to temporal phases. Regarding position, both treat it as time-derived and philosophically significant within a six-tier structure. The The Book of Changes uses yao (爻) positions for judging auspiciousness, inauspiciousness, regret and distress, with such judgement permeating the overall structure of the hexagram; the doctrine of five evolutive phases and six climate factors uses qi positions, where "dangwei (当位)" denotes normative qi transformation governing the overall pattern. Both hold that "virtue" arises from time‑position harmony, representing conformity to time and suitability to position. In The Book of Changes, "virtue" serves to encapsulate the attributes of things and the principles of heaven and earth, whereas the doctrine of five evolutive phases and six climate factors furhter extends "virtue" to denote the normative state of qi transformation. Thus, the intellectural structure of time, position and virtue in the doctrine of five evolutive phases and six climate factors was influenced by Yijing scholarship, within which it completed its theoretical evolution distinctly.
3.Analyses of the epidemiological and clinical characteristics of 21 confirmed monkeypox cases in a district of Chengdu City
Kejun LIAO ; Yawen TIAN ; Shuhua REN ; Yong YUE ; Yunfeng HE ; Caibin YANG ; Xuanji CHEN ; Jiangchao LI ; Wan YANG ; Jie LI
Shanghai Journal of Preventive Medicine 2026;38(3):231-234
ObjectiveTo analyze the epidemiological and clinical characteristics of the 21 confirmed monkeypox cases in a district of Chengdu City, and to provide scientific guidance for the prevention and control of subsequent monkeypox epidemics. MethodsData of confirmed monkeypox cases residing in this district were collected from the Disease Control and Prevention Information System of China. A retrospective descriptive epidemiological analysis was used to analyze the demographic, distributional and behavioral characteristics of the cases. ResultsThe first confirmed case of monkeypox was reported on July 5, 2023. Up to April 30, 2025, a total of 21 confirmed cases of monkeypox have been reported. All cases were male, with a mean age of (30.9±6.2) years. The highest proportion of cases(47.62%) was in the 30‒40 years age group. The majority were men who have sex with men (MSM) population (90.48%, 19/21). The results showed that 19.05% of cases were co-infected with HIV, and 19.05% had a history of syphilis infection. Within 21 days prior to symptom onset, 19 cases (90.48%) self-reported engaging in male-to-male sexual contact, among whom 10 cases (52.63%) reported having taken protective measures, while 9 cases (47.37%) did not take safety precautions. Thirteen cases (61.90%) had no travel history to areas with reported monkeypox cases during the 21 days before symptom onset. The predominant manifestation was exanthem (100%, 21/21), followed by fever (57.14%, 12/21) and lymphadenectasis (47.62%, 10/21). Among febrile cases, 50.00% (6/12) had low-grade fever (37.3‒38.0 ℃). All cases were identified through active medical consultation. The median interval from symptom onset to the first medical visit was 3 (2, 6) days, with a maximum interval of 14 days. The median interval from symptom onset to laboratory confirmation was 7 (5, 9) days. Six cases (28.57%) had two or more visits to the hospital, with bacterial infection being the primary initial diagnosis. ConclusionMonkeypox prevention and control efforts in a district of Chengdu City should prioritize MSM population and young and middle-aged adults aged 30 to <40 years. It is recommended to establish an integrated monkeypox epidemic prevention and control network by leveraging existing HIV/AIDS prevention and control network. Concurrently, accelerating the deployment of the national intelligent infectious disease monitoring and early warning front-end software will strengthen early detection capabilities and be beneficial for the overall effectiveness of epidemic prevention and control efforts.
4.Efficacy and safety of CA280 cytokine adsorption column in treatment of acute-on-chronic liver failure
Yan HE ; Dakai GAN ; Xiaoqing ZHANG ; Tao LONG ; Xuezhen ZHANG ; Wei ZHANG ; Yizhen XU ; Yuyu ZENG ; Rui ZHOU ; Shuanglan LIU ; Xizi JIANG ; Yushi LU ; Molong XIONG ; Yunfeng XIONG
Journal of Clinical Hepatology 2025;41(10):2093-2101
ObjectiveTo investigate the application of the novel inflammatory factor adsorption column CA280 combined with low-dose plasma exchange (LPE) in patients with acute-on-chronic liver failure (ACLF). MethodsA prospective cohort study was designed, and a total of 93 ACLF patients who were admitted to The Ninth Hospital of Nanchang from June 2023 to January 2025 were enrolled and randomly divided into DPMAS+LPE group with 50 patients and CA280+LPE group with 43 patients. In addition to comprehensive medical treatment, the patients in the DPMAS+LPE group received DPMAS and LPE treatment, and those in the CA280+LPE group received CA280 and LPE treatment. The two groups were observed in terms of routine blood test results, liver function parameters, renal function markers, electrolytes, coagulation function parameters, cytokines, adverse events, and 28-day prognosis before surgery (baseline), during surgery (DPMAS or CA280), and after surgery (after sequential LPE treatment). The paired t-test was used for comparison of normally distributed continuous data before and after treatment within each group, and the independent-samples t test was used for comparison between groups; the Wilcoxon signed-rank test was used for comparison of non-normally distributed continuous data before and after treatment within each group, and the Mann-Whitney U test was used for comparison between groups. The chi-square test or the Fisher’s exact test was used for comparison of categorical data between groups, and the Spearman test was used for correlation analysis. ResultsAfter CA280 treatment, the ACLF patients had significant reductions in the levels of cytokines (IL-6, IL-8, IL-10, TNF-α, and IFN-γ), liver function parameters (ALT, AST, ALP, TBil, DBil, Alb, and glutathione reductase), and the renal function marker urea nitrogen (all P<0.05), and in terms of coagulation function parameters, there were significant increases in prothrombin time, activated partial thromboplastin time (APTT), thrombin time, and international normalized ratio (INR) and significant reductions in prothrombin activity (PTA) and fibrinogen (FIB) (all P<0.05). Compared with the DPMAS+LPE group, the CA280+LPE group showed better improvements in the serum cytokines IL-8 (Z=-2.63, P=0.009), IL-10 (Z=-3.94, P<0.001), and TNF-α (Z=-1.53, P=0.023), and the two artificial liver support systems had a similar effect in improving liver function (ALT, AST, GGT, GR, TBil, and DBil) (all P >0.05), but the CA280+LPE group showed a significantly greater reduction in Alb (Z=-2.08, P=0.037). CA280+LPE was more effective in reducing uric acid (Z=-2.97, P=0.003). Compared with DPMAS+LPE, CA280+LPE treatment resulted in a significant reduction in INR (Z=-4.01, P<0.001), a significant increase in APTT (Z=-2.53, P=0.011), and significant greater increases in PTA (Z=-6.28, P<0.001) and FIB (Z=-3.93, P<0.001). There were no significant differences in the incidence rates of adverse reactions and the rate of improvement at discharge between the two groups (all P>0.05). The Spearman correlation analysis showed that IL-6 was significantly correlated with WBC (r=0.22, P=0.042), TBil (r=0.29, P=0.005), and FIB (r=-0.33, P=0.003); IL-8 was positively correlated with APTT (r=0.37, P<0.001) and INR (r=0.25, P=0.013); TNF-α was significantly correlated with WBC (r=0.40, P<0.001) and TBil (r=0.34, P<0.001). ConclusionCompared with DPMAS, CA280 combined with LPE can effectively clear proinflammatory cytokines and improve liver function in ACLF patients, but it has a certain impact on Alb and coagulation function. This regimen provides a new option for the individualized treatment of ACLF and can improve the short-term prognosis of patients, but further studies are needed to verify its long-term efficacy.
5.The use of cinematic rendering technology to assist laparoscopic resection of giant adrenal tumors
Jiarun TANG ; Bin XU ; Yongxia ZHOU ; Jing QING ; Ke HU ; Jiangchuan CHEN ; Qiao XU ; Yunfeng HE ; Jiamo ZHANG
Chinese Journal of Urology 2025;46(2):81-86
Objective:To explore the application value of cinematic rendering reconstruction technology in laparoscopic resection of giant adrenal tumors.Methods:As many as 21 patients with large adrenal tumors who underwent laparoscopic resection in Yongchuan Hospital Affiliated to Chongqing Medical University from January 2021 to January 2024 were retrospectively analyzed, with a median age of 54.0 (40.5, 58.0) years and a median tumor diameter of 7.3 (6.8, 8.8) cm. All patients underwent preoperative cinematic rendering 3D reconstruction imaging. All patients underwent enhanced CT scans. Their CT images were three-dimensionally reconstructed on the post-processing workstation platform. By changing image perspectives, adjusting the visualization of organs or blood vessels, and using physical volume rendering, real-shadow-rendered images were obtained. With these images, surgeons can intuitively understand important preoperative information, like the relationship between the tumor and surrounding organs and the path of tumor-feeding blood vessels, for preoperative planning. Following thorough preoperative preparation, laparoscopic transabdominal resection was performed. During surgery, 20 tumors were found to be located in the adrenal gland, and 1 in the retroperitoneum, with 13 on the left side and 8 on the right side. Preoperative cinematic rendering 3D imaging was consistent with intraoperative findings.Results:All 21 patients underwent successful surgeries, with an average operation time of (199.0±95.3) minutes, a median blood loss of 220 (150, 500) ml, and a median blood transfusion volume of 200 (150, 400) ml. No significant damage of vital organs or major blood vessels occurred, and there were no case of conversion to open surgery.Conclusions:For retroperitoneal giant adrenal tumors, utilizing cinematic rendering 3D reconstruction imaging enables a comprehensive understanding of the relationship between the tumor and surrounding organs and vessels preoperatively. This approach can reduce intraoperative bleeding and collateral injuries, improve the success rate of laparoscopic resection, and enhance overall surgical safety.
6.Guideline for diagnosis and treatment of infection after internal fixation of closed lower limb fractures in adults (version 2025)
Bobin MI ; Faqi CAO ; Weixian HU ; Wu ZHOU ; Chenchen YAN ; Hui LI ; Yun SUN ; Yuan XIONG ; Jinmi ZHAO ; Qikai HUA ; Xinbao WU ; Xieyuan JIANG ; Dianying ZHANG ; Zhongguo FU ; Dankai WU ; Guangyao LIU ; Guodong LIU ; Tengbo YU ; Jinhai TAN ; Xi CHEN ; Fengfei LIN ; Zhangyuan LIN ; Dongfa LIAO ; Aiguo WANG ; Shiwu DONG ; Gaoxing LUO ; Zhao XIE ; Dong SUN ; Dehao FU ; Yunfeng CHEN ; Changqing ZHANG ; Kun LIU ; Deye SONG ; Yongjun RUI ; Fei WU ; Ximing LIU ; Junwen WANG ; Meng ZHAO ; Biao CHE ; Bing HU ; Chengjian HE ; Guanglin WANG ; Xiao CHEN ; Guandong DAI ; Shiyuan FANG ; Wenchao SONG ; Ming CHEN ; Guanghua GUO ; Yongqing XU ; Lei YANG ; Wenqian ZHANG ; Kun ZHANG ; Xin TANG ; Hua CHEN ; Weiguo XU ; Shuquan GUO ; Yong LIU ; Xiaodong GUO ; Zhewei YE ; Liming XIONG ; Tian XIA ; Hongbin WU ; Qisheng ZHOU ; Mengfei LIU ; Yiqiang HU ; Yanjiu HAN ; Hang XUE ; Kangkang ZHA ; Wei CHEN ; Zhiyong HOU ; Bin YU ; Jiacan SU ; Peifu TANG ; Baoguo JIANG ; Guohui LIU
Chinese Journal of Trauma 2025;41(5):421-432
Postoperative infection of internal fixation of closed fractures the lower limbs in adults represents a devastating complication, characterized by diagnostic challenges, prolonged treatment duration and high disability rates. Current management of these infections faces multiple challenges, such as difficulties in early accurate diagnosis, and various controversies about the treatment plan, leading to poor overall diagnosis and treatment results. To address these issues, based on evidence-based medicine and principles with emphasis on scientific rigor, clinical applicability and innovation, the Trauma Branch of the Chinese Medical Association, Orthopedic Branch of the Chinese Medical Doctor Association, Orthopedics Branch of the Chinese Medical Association, and Trauma Orthopedics and Polytrauma Group of the Resuscitation and Emergency Committee of the Chinese Medical Doctor Association have collaboratively organized a panel of relevant experts to develop the Guideline for diagnosis and treatment of infection after internal fixation of closed lower limb fractures in adults ( version 2025). The guideline proposed 10 recommendations, aiming to provide a foundation for standardized diagnosis and treatment of postoperative infection in adults with closed lower limb fractures.
7.Exploration on the intervention mechanism of Zhuanggu Zhitong Capsules in postmenopausal osteoporosis based on JNK signaling molecules
Meihua WU ; Ronghui LI ; Yunfeng YU ; Bing GUO ; Guomin ZHANG ; Qinghu HE ; Xiaoming LEI ; Xinbin XIA
International Journal of Traditional Chinese Medicine 2025;47(5):630-637
Objective:To investigate the effects of Zhuanggu Zhitong Capsules on JNK signaling molecules and their phosphorylated proteins in postmenopausal osteoporosis model female mice.Methods:The rats were divided into sham-operation group, blank group, model group, positive drug group, and Zhuanggu Zhitong Capsules group according to the random number table method, with 10 rats in each group. The model group, the positive drug group and the Zhuanggu Zhitong Capsules group were prepared by bilateral ovarian detomy to prepare a female mouse model of postmenopausal osteoporosis. The positive drug group was given 0.9 mg/kg of alendronate sodium, the Zhuanggu Zhitong Capsules group was given was Zhuanggu Zhitong Capsules 1.944 g/kg for gavage, and the blank group, sham-operation group, and model group were given the same volume of normal saline for gavage, once a day for a total of 13 weeks. Rat vaginal exfoliated cells were stained with Wright's staining; serum Omentin-1 and 25(OH)D 3 levels were determined by ELISA; renal tissue and femoral structure were observed by HE staining; JNK and p-JNK protein expressions were detected by immunohistochemical staining; JNK mRNA levels were detected by PCR. Results:Compared with the model group, the serum levels of 25(OH)D3 and Omentin-1 in the Zhuanggu Zhitong Capsules group and the positive drug group increased ( P<0.01), the mean gray values of JNK and p-JNK protein in bone and kidney tissues decreased ( P<0.01), and the mRNA levels of JNK in bone and kidney tissues decreased ( P<0.01). Conclusion:Zhuanggu Zhitong Capsules can effectively improve the bone microstructure of postmenopausal osteoporotic rats, and its mechanism may be related to the regulation of JNK signaling pathway.
8.Prognostic Impact of Different Subtypes of Metastatic Renal Cancer and the Establishment of Predictive Models
Wanbin HE ; Yunfeng ZHANG ; Zhijun YANG
Journal of Medical Research 2025;54(4):122-129
Objective This study aimed to investigate the prognostic impact of different subtypes of metastatic renal cell carcinoma(mRCC)and establish corresponding predictive models using the Surveillance,Epidemiology,and End Results(SEER)database.Methods Clinical data of 2595 patients diagnosed with mRCC from 2010 to 2015 were extracted from the SEER database,including age,gender,race,tumor size,and metastatic sites.Patients were divided into clear cell renal cell carcinoma(ccRCC)group and non-clear cell renal cell carcinoma(non-ccRCC)group.Firstly,Kaplan-Meier survival analysis was performed for both groups,followed by uni-variate and multivariate COX regression analysis.Based on the results of univariate analysis,common factors affecting prognosis were de-termined.Combining the results of multivariate analysis,prognostic nomograms were established for ccRCC group and non-ccRCC group respectively,and the performance of the models was evaluated.Results The median overall survival(OS)of ccRCC group and non-ccRCC group were 18months and 11 months respectively.Univariate analysis indicated that age,T stage,bone metastasis,liver metasta-sis,and log odds of positive lymph nodes(LODDS)were common prognostic factors for different subtypes of mRCC patients.In addition,gender,tumor differentiation degree,whether receiving radiotherapy or chemotherapy,marital status,tumor size,N stage,lung metastasis and brain metastasis were also found to be associated with prognosis in ccRCC group.The OS nomogram model for ccRCC group had good predictive performance while the model for non-ccRCC group had poor performance,which might be related to the small sample size in this group.Conclusion Prognostic factors for different subtypes of mRCC are both homogeneous and heterogeneous.The prognostic pre-diction model established in this study can provide individualized treatment decision support for clinicians,thereby potentially improving patient prognosis.
